Handover — RateMirror parity checker

Taking over from me tonight. RateMirror scrapes partner rates for the Quillstone hotel group and flags parity breaks. Current state: scraper pool healthy, but the comparison job for the Averleigh region retried twice today — watch it. If it fails a third time, disable that region and re-queue manually. Don't touch the tolerance thresholds; pricing owns those. Alert routing is normal. All commands and escalation steps are on the internal page.

operations page: https://confluence.lumicsys.internal/projects/display/projects/display

From: Director Ilsa Trent. To: Director Paolo Renn.

Marrowgate is four months behind. Root causes: vendor switch mid-build and the data-migration rework after the Corvane audit. Current plan targets a phased launch next spring; phase one scope is frozen, do not reopen it. Budget has roughly eight percent contingency left. Steering group meets fortnightly; heads of department attend. Flag risks early — the board is watching this one. The sensitive commercial context is summarised in the confidential note below.

management briefing: Only 33 of the 205 pilot accounts renewed Kasath, so a churn review is set for October 17. Weniusek Logistics is in early talks to buy Holethax Freight for about $345.6 million.

## Runbook: Farepath pricing experiment

The Farepath experiment varies ticket prices across cohorts via the Splitgate flag service. If conversion drops >15% against control for 30 minutes, auto-rollback triggers; verify it actually fired before paging pricing on-call. Never adjust price bounds in prod config directly — changes go through the experiment manifest. Killing the flag reverts all cohorts to baseline within one cache cycle (~5 min). Cohort definitions, guardrail metrics, and rollback history are on the internal page below.

runbook for yageg-tafop: https://superset.merlaqnet.local/deploy/projects/issue/display/repo/projects/ticket/e6ac41f4bf7bc116ee61994c